#d55957 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d55957 is composed of 83.5% red, 34.9% green and 34.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 58.2% magenta, 59.2%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 1 degrees, a saturation of 60% and a lightness of 58.8%. #d55957 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b2ae with #ab0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6666.

Shades and Tints of #d55957
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050101 is the darkest color, while #fcf4f4 is the lightest one.
